Who should choose which?

Choose

Bloomberg (Europe) if…

  • You need business & financial journalism; bloomberg media says bloomberg produces data-based journalism in 120 countries.
  • You need mobile app features: market data snapshots (stocks, equity indexes, futures, bonds, commodities, fx), push-notification alerts, and a personal watchlist (stocks, mutual funds, etfs, currencies).
  • You need video & audio in the mobile app: live bloomberg tv and bloomberg radio streaming, podcasts, and “audio articles”; offline reading of businessweek issues is listed as a feature.
  • You need subscription benefit: unlimited access to all bloomberg content within the app and on the website (after linking your account).

Choose

Quartr if…

  • You build with APIs or automate workflows
  • You’re a long-term or value-focused investor
  • You need real-time data, not delayed quotes
  • You need global coverage of investor relations material from over 13,000 public companies across 27 markets, including live and recorded earnings calls, real-time and historical transcripts, filings and reports (e.g., 10-k/10-q), and high-resolution slide presentations that are fully searchable.

Frequently Asked Questions

What's the difference between Bloomberg (Europe) and Quartr?

Bloomberg (Europe) focuses on News, Alerts, and Calendar while Quartr specializes in Financials, Transcripts, and Analyst Forecasts. They overlap in 4 categories, so choose based on your preferred workflow and pricing.

How much do Bloomberg (Europe) and Quartr cost?

Good news—both Bloomberg (Europe) and Quartr offer free plans. You can try each platform without commitment and only pay when you need premium features.

Does Bloomberg (Europe) or Quartr have an API?

Quartr provides API access for programmatic data retrieval and custom integrations. Bloomberg (Europe) doesn't currently offer an API, so you'll need to use their web interface.
